Recognizing Allergies and Their Impact on Health and wellness
Allergic reactions can significantly impact your lifestyle, as they set off unpleasant symptoms like sneezing, itching, and tiredness. You may find yourself preventing particular settings or foods, which can restrict your social communications and satisfaction of daily activities.
Allergies occur when your immune system overreacts to harmless substances, launching chemicals like histamine that cause inflammation and discomfort. This reaction can cause persistent problems, such as sinus problems or asthma, making it important to understand your triggers and manage your symptoms efficiently.
The psychological toll can be just as substantial, resulting in anxiety and stress and anxiety. By acknowledging just how allergies affect your wellness and health, you can take proactive steps toward locating relief and enhancing your general lifestyle.
